The phrase what is gamstop describes a specific tool in the field of responsible gambling. In simple terms, what is gamstop is a voluntary self exclusion service designed to help players take control over their gambling by preventing access to licensed operators within a jurisdiction. The system is run by a central database that is shared with operators who join the scheme. When a player registers with what is gamstop, their details are added to the database and matched against login attempts, deposits, and new account creation across participating sites. The aim is to reduce impulsive betting and protect those who experience harmful gambling patterns. While what is gamstop can be an effective tool, it does not guarantee complete elimination of risk. It should be seen as part of a wider responsible gambling strategy that also includes personal limits, self reflection, and timely support resources. what is gamstop and its core purpose
What is gamstop at its core is a self exclusion framework that aims to help people pause or halt gambling activity across a wide range of licensed sites within a jurisdiction. The central idea is to provide a clear barrier to account creation, deposits, and ongoing play on participating operators. The mechanism relies on a shared data record that is checked when a user attempts to log in, open a new account, or make a deposit. If the user is currently excluded, the system blocks the action or flags the attempt for operator support teams. The purpose is not to punish but to create a structured opportunity to step back, access support, and review gambling behavior in a safer environment. It is important to understand that the scope can vary by jurisdiction and by which operators choose to participate, so what is gamstop may be implemented differently in different places. Nevertheless, the fundamental goal remains consistent: to reduce the risk of gambling harm by limiting easy access to online products.
How Gamstop interacts with licensed operators
Understanding what is gamstop in practice involves looking at how licensed operators respond to the self exclusion register. In most jurisdictions, operators who hold a valid license and have opted into the Gamstop scheme are expected to consult the central database before accepting new registrations or processing deposits from a user who has activated self exclusion. If a match is found, the operator will typically prevent account creation, suspend existing accounts, and stop payment activity until the exclusion period ends. It is also common for operators to respect a user’s request to remain excluded for the chosen duration and to provide information about support resources. Keep in mind that the effectiveness of what is gamstop depends on how quickly data is updated across the network, how robust the verification checks are, and whether non participating operators operate outside the scheme. The principle remains that what is gamstop is designed to coordinate across many sites to create a consistent barrier rather than relying on a single platform.
The player experience of self exclusion and re entry options
For players, what is gamstop translates into a straightforward registration process followed by a blocking of access across all participating operators. After enrollment, attempts to sign in or open new accounts on eligible sites will prompt a notice that exclusion is active. Existing balances can still be settled using standard withdrawal procedures through the operator, subject to policy and verification steps. If a player reaches the end of the exclusion period and wishes to return, the re entry process is typically governed by the same central authority and the operator’s guidelines. Some players choose to lift exclusions earlier; in such cases, the process may involve a cooling off period, identity verification, and confirmation that any outstanding wagers or bonuses are resolved. What is gamstop is not a guarantee against temptation, but it does provide a concrete structure for pause and review, which can be paired with counseling, time limits, and other responsible gambling tools to support healthier choices.

Responsible gambling tools privacy and dispute resolution
What is gamstop is part of a broader suite of responsible gambling tools designed to help players maintain control. In addition to self exclusion, operators typically offer time outs, cool off periods, daily/weekly loss limits, and reality checks that remind players how long they have been playing. Privacy concerns are also important; responsible gambling frameworks emphasize data minimization, secure handling of personal information, and options to review or update consent preferences. If a dispute arises—whether about verification, withdrawal delays, or bonus terms—the resolution process generally begins with the operator’s customer support and may progress to the regulatory body governing gambling in the jurisdiction. What is gamstop should be viewed as a harm reduction measure rather than a sole remedy, and players should actively use available tools to tailor their experience, manage information sharing, and seek support when needed.
